By Jon Wilner, Bay Area News Group: San Diego State edged Creighton on Sunday to qualify for the first Final Four in school history and, in the process, did the Pac-12 a gigantic favor.
The Aztecs removed any lingering doubt about their credentials for Pac-12 membership. The university presidents who run the conference have no choice — none, zero, zip — but to invite the Aztecs.
